8.1.16 Code 128 (Manual Compression), TCI 41
The Code 128 bar code is a variable length, high density, alphanumeric symbology that is
extensively used worldwide. This bar code uses three subsets (A, B, and C) which allows
for the encoding of the full 128 ASCII character set along with special control codes. This
bar code uses manual compression, which provides full control by manually shifting
between the available subsets using the special function access codes. The codes (#n) are
placed within the data string to access the desired functions listed in the table below. When
using manual compression the printer defaults to subset B if no start code is defined. The
printer will also not attempt to compress the data unless subset C is used. Once in subset
C the user must send the appropriate code (#n) to return to either subset A or B.
